To charge the battery, set the
tool to the straight position
and insert the charger plug
(10) into the connector (11).
Plug in the charger. Switch on
at the mains.
Leave the tool connected to the
charger for at least 12 hours.
The tool can be left connected to
the charger indefinitely.
The charger may hum and become
warm while charging; this is normal
and does not indicate a problem.
Before using the tool, unplug
the charger and disconnect
the tool from the charger.
Do not use the tool while it
is connected to the charger.
Adjusting the handle (fig. D)
For optimum versatility, the
handle can be set to different
positions.
Press the handle adjustment
button (4).
Swivel the handle into the
desired position.
Release the button.
KC9036 - Manual spindle lock
(fig. E)
The manual spindle lock allows
you to use the tool as a regular
screwdriver. You can give an
extra twist to firmly tighten a
screw or to loosen a very tight
screw.
To activate the spindle lock,
turn the collar (2) to the
symbol. With the spindle lock
activated, the tool cannot be
switched on.
To release the spindle lock,
turn the collar (2) to the
symbol.
KC9039 - Setting the torque
(fig. E)
This tool is fitted with a collar to
set the torque for tightening
screws.

Large screws and hard workpiece
materials require a higher torque
setting than small screws and soft
workpiece materials. The collar
has a wide range of settings to
suit your application.
Turn the collar (2) to the
desired setting. If you do not
yet know the appropriate
setting, proceed as follows:
Set the collar to the lowest
-
torque setting.
Tighten the first screw.
-
If the clutch ratchets before
-
the desired result is achieved,
increase the collar setting and
continue tightening the
screw. Repeat until you reach
the correct setting. Use this
setting for the remaining
screws.
Operating the tool (fig. F)
Make sure that the spindle
lock is released.
To tighten a screw or nut,
slide the on/off switch (1) to
the right and press it.
To loosen a screw or nut,
slide the on/off switch (1) to
the left and press it.
To switch the tool off, release
the on/off switch.
Hints for optimum use
Always use the correct type
and size of screwdriver bit.
If screws are difficult to
tighten, try applying a small
amount of washing liquid or
soap as a lubricant.
Use the spindle lock to loosen
very tight screws or to firmly
tighten screws.
Always hold the tool and
screwdriver bit in a straight
line with the screw.
When screwing in wood, it is
recommended to drill a pilot
hole with a depth equal to
the length of the screw.
